Basic facts about this digital color
#ADE537 is a vivid, lively chartreuse that sits on the lighter side of the spectrum. In practice it works well for bold branding moments and attention-grabbing details. In The Official Register of Color Names it is a near neighbor of Green Lizard (#A7F432). Nearby in the Register you will also find Lickety Split (#A3D92D) and Jardin Green (#A5CF35).
Technically, the mix leans on its green channel (rgb(173, 229, 55)), which gives #ADE537 its character. If you plan to put text on a #ADE537 background, choose black — the contrast ratio is 14.0:1 (passing WCAG AAA), while white manages only 1.5:1. #ADE537 color harmonies
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.
Complementary
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.
Split complementary
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.
Analogous
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.
Triadic
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.
Tetradic
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.
Square
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
